Supervisor, EHS
The Supervisor, EHS is responsible for ensuring safety and environmental compliance within the workplace. They develop policies, procedures, and programs to ensure the safety of employees and the protection of the environment. They also maintain records, prepare reports, and provide training to employees. Primary Responsibilities :
Requirements : Bachelor's Degree in Environmental Health and Safety, Occupational Health and Safety, or related field. 3+ years of EHS experience in a manufacturing environment. CSP, CIH or CHMM certification preferred. Experience with OSHA, EPA, DOT, and other regulatory agencies. Strong communication, leadership, and organizational skills.
